- FHFA House Price Index values in ZIP 71603 (Pine Bluff, AR) rose +1.7% from 2023 to 2024. The all-transactions index moved from 184.7 in 2023 to 187.8 in 2024 (2000 = 100).
ZIP code 71603 is a densely settled ZIP (a standard USPS delivery area) in Pine Bluff, Jefferson County, Arkansas, with 34,343 residents across 458.5 square miles, a density of 75 people per square mile, in the Chicago time zone.
ZIP 71603 reports a modest median household income of $53,130 (6% below the average Arkansas ZIP), while per-capita income is $28,652. The poverty rate is 15.3%, with unemployment at 8.3%; those measures add context to the income figure. Home values sit below the statewide ZIP benchmark: the median is $121,600 (17% below the average Arkansas ZIP), and median rent is $891; owner occupancy is 64.2%.
Educational attainment sits below the national norm: 22.6%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her, the median age is 41, and the average commute is 23 minutes. Frequently Asked Questions
What county is ZIP code 71603 in?
ZIP code 71603 (Pine Bluff) is located in Jefferson County, Arkansas. Jefferson County contains multiple ZIP codes, see the full list at /counties/jefferson-ar.
What is the population of ZIP code 71603?
ZIP code 71603 in Pine Bluff, AR has a population of 34,343 according to the Census Bureau ACS 2023 estimates.
What is the median household income in ZIP 71603?
The median household income in ZIP 71603 is $53,130, which is 30% below the national average of $76,288.
What is the average home value in ZIP 71603?
The median home value in ZIP 71603 is $121,600, which is 56% below the national average of $278,155.
What is the demographic makeup of ZIP 71603?
The largest racial group in ZIP 71603 is African American at 62.7%. Hispanic or Latino residents make up 1.7% of the population.
How many businesses are in ZIP code 71603?
ZIP code 71603 has 428 business establishments employing approximately 5,507 people, according to Census Bureau ZIP Code Business Patterns (ZBP) 2023 data.
What are the main industries in ZIP code 71603?
The top industries by establishment count in ZIP 71603 are: Health care and social assistance (101), Retail trade (98), Other services (except public administration) (49). There are 15 industry sectors represented in total.
How have home values changed in ZIP code 71603?
According to the FHFA House Price Index, home values in ZIP 71603 increased by 1.7% in 2024. Since 2000, home values in this ZIP have appreciated by approximately 88%. This is a developmental index based on repeat sales and appraisal data from Fannie Mae and Freddie Mac.
What is the education level in ZIP code 71603?
In ZIP code 71603, 61.3% of residents aged 25+ have a high school diploma or higher, and 22.6% hold a bachelor's degree or higher. These figures come from the Census Bureau ACS 5-Year Estimates (2023).
What is the average commute time in ZIP 71603?
The mean commute time for workers in ZIP code 71603 is 23.2 minutes according to Census ACS data. The national average is roughly 26 minutes, so commuters here spend less time traveling to work than typical.
What percentage of residents own vs. rent in ZIP 71603?
In ZIP code 71603, approximately 64.2% of occupied housing units are owner-occupied and 35.8% are renter-occupied, based on Census ACS 2023 data.
What is the poverty rate in ZIP code 71603?
The poverty rate in ZIP code 71603 is 15.3% according to Census Bureau ACS 2023 estimates. This measures the percentage of the population living below the federal poverty threshold.
